Ms. Dapaah obtained her LLB bachelors degree in law, in 1988 at the University of Westminster, in England. Ms. Dapaah obtained her J.D. masters degree in Law, at Chicago Kent College of Law in 2001.
Ms. Dapaah has successfully represented immigrants in affirmative family petitions both in the U.S. and at consular posts, represented students and ministers in obtaining religious visas, as well as applying successfully for asylum and VAWA relief for her clients. Ms. Dapaah represents immigrants and permanent residents of the U.S. in immigration court deportation and removal cases involving criminal convictions or transgressions of immigration laws.
